About this role
Professional Services Software Engineer 2 Locations 8x8 connects our customers and teams globally, empowering CX leaders with performance and insights to make smarter decisions, delight customers, and drive lasting business impact. The Professional Services Integrations and Customizations (PSIC) Software Engineer is part of a global team and is responsible for creating customized solutions that integrate 8x8's award-winning hosted UCaaS, CCaaS, CPaaS, and AI/ML solutions with our customers' applications, such as CRMs, WFM tools, or other 3rd party applications. Your solutions development experience, call center and telecom industry knowledge, understanding of Natural Language Processing (NLP) technologies for chat and voice, and strong customer presence will help 8x8 deliver world-class custom solutions. What will you do? By joining our global professional services engineering team, you will interact directly with our clients to create and implement configurations and integrations between 8x8 and our customers' applications. How will you do it? You will be responsible for creating customized solutions that enhance 8x8 products and services to meet customers' requirements based on a mutually agreeable Statement of Work (SOW). In addition, you will have direct contact with our customers to provide them with feedback and address any questions that might arise during the project lifecycle. Responsibilities Collect project requirements from customers through remote interviews. Implement customized solutions and services based on the SOW utilizing 8x8 products, APIs, and 3rd-party software development tools as required.
